Building Demolition Service in Beaumont, TX
Building demolition services involve the controlled dismantling and removal of structures such as residential homes, garages, sheds, or small commercial buildings. These projects typically include safely tearing down existing buildings to clear the site for new construction, renovations, or landscaping. Property owners usually want to understand the scope of the demolition, the safety measures involved, and how the process may impact the surrounding area, including debris removal and site cleanup.
Before requesting building demolition services, property owners should consider factors such as the size and type of the structure, any permits or regulations that may apply, and the potential presence of hazardous materials like asbestos or lead paint. Clarifying these details helps ensure the project proceeds smoothly and aligns with local requirements. Proper planning and understanding of the demolition process can facilitate a safe, efficient transition for future development or property use.

Common Building Demolition Service Jobs
Residential building demolition - safely removing outdated or unsafe structures from homes and properties.
Commercial demolition - clearing large-scale buildings to prepare sites for new development projects.
Interior demolition - carefully taking down interior walls, fixtures, and finishes to renovate spaces.
Selective demolition - removing specific parts of a structure while preserving the rest of the building.
Industrial demolition - dismantling factories, warehouses, and other industrial facilities efficiently.
Emergency demolition - quickly addressing unsafe structures to prevent further damage or hazards.
Building Demolition Service Questions
What types of structures can be demolished? Building demolition services typically handle residential homes, garages, sheds, and small commercial structures.
Is a permit required for demolition projects? Permits are generally needed and should be obtained before beginning demolition work.
What should property owners consider before demolition? Ensuring utility disconnections and clearing the area are important steps prior to demolition.
How is debris managed after demolition? Debris removal and proper disposal are included to keep the site clean and safe.
